On 02/11/2013 06:07 PM, Sascha Hauer wrote:
> On Mon, Feb 11, 2013 at 05:44:23PM +0200, Roger Quadros wrote:
>> Currently on OMAP, it is not possible to specify a clock consumer
>> to any of the OMAP generated clocks using the device tree. This can pose
>> a problem for external devices that run off an OMAP clock as we
>> can't reliably provide a reference to the clock in the device tree.
>
> There is an established way of providing clocks in the devicetree using
> the clocks/clock-names properties. Wouldn't it be better using this
> for OMAP aswell?
>
I agree with you, but I'm not sure when this migration will be done.
Rajendra/Santosh might know better.
